Things To Do
in Chodov
Chodov is a picturesque town in the Karlovy Vary Region of Czechia, known for its rich history and serene landscapes. Nestled near the larger city of Karlovy Vary, it offers a tranquil atmosphere that attracts visitors seeking a peaceful retreat. The town is characterized by charming architecture and proximity to numerous hiking trails, making it an excellent destination for outdoor enthusiasts.
With a welcoming community and local traditions, Chodov provides a unique glimpse into Czech culture.

How to Behave
Tips on cultural norms and respectful behavior
A firm handshake is a common greeting; maintain eye contact to show respect.
Wait for the host to start the meal or give a toast before eating, and keep your hands on the table (but not elbows).
Be respectful of local customs and traditions, especially during festivals and public events.

Tipping in Chodov
Ensure a smooth experience
It’s customary to tip around 10% to 15% in restaurants if service is not included in the bill.
Most places accept credit cards, but it’s advisable to carry some cash, especially in smaller establishments or markets.
Best Time to Visit
And what to expect in different seasons...
Spring brings blooming flowers and mild weather, making it an ideal time for outdoor activities and walking tours.
Summer offers warm temperatures perfect for hiking and exploration, but be prepared for occasional rain showers.
Autumn showcases stunning fall foliage, and the cooler temperatures are ideal for hiking and enjoying local festivals.
Winter can be cold, but the snow-covered landscape creates a magical atmosphere for winter sports and cozy indoor activities.
